Color Perception
The process by which the human brain interprets and distinguishes colors, involving the eyes' photoreceptors and neural pathways to process light of different wavelengths as distinct colors.
Motion Parallax
A depth cue that results from the relative movement of objects as observed by a moving observer, allowing the distance of objects to be perceived.
Aerial Perspective
A technique in art and photography that simulates depth by depicting distant objects as paler, less detailed, and usually bluer than nearer objects.
Kinetic Depth Effect
A visual phenomenon where the motion of an object reveals its three-dimensional structure.
